It is a calm still evening, but the forecast is for it to be blowing a hoolie by the morning. D-d was due to sail on the boat tomorrow morning to go back to York. I noticed by mid-day today that they had already cancelled Sunday's sailings, and pointed it out to her.

She kept an eye on the website, and sure enough, about 1pm they announced that tomorrow's sailings would also be cancelled - but they were squeezing in an extra sailing at 5pm this evening. So she rang the Steam Packet and got onto that sailing, dashed out for lunch with friends, home and got packed, and made it in time for this extra sailing.

She rang to say that it had been a lovely calm crossing, the boat was not busy, and her train connections work so well that she will be in York by about 11.15pm. She wonders if they could run a fastcraft sailing to Heysham every Friday...
